Conrail Shared Assets train WPFC-81 heads southbound on the Vineland Secondary in a very heavy, wind driven snowstorm with Blizzard like conditions at times. Norfolk Southern GP40-2 (Conrail painted) #3026 is at the helm with NS GP38-2 #5287 trailing. The short train is en route to Woodbury Heights, NJ to transfer carloads to the storage tracks and returns to Camden’s Pavonia yard with light power. Train was filmed passing through the numerous grade crossings in Gloucester City, NJ. This was a very lucky catch as Conrail shut down operations for the snowstorm shortly after this video was filmed. The snowstorm of December 19th, 2009 ended up being Philadelphia’s second largest snowstorm on record. I have several other video’s from the snowstorm that will be posted soon. Scientists have been reconstructing the history of the moon by scouring its surface, mapping its mountains and craters, and probing its interior. What are they learning about our own planet’s beginnings? Decades ago, we sent astronauts to the moon as a symbol of confidence in the face of the great cold war struggle. Landing on the moon was a giant leap for mankind. But it’s what the astronauts picked up from the lunar surface that may turn out to be Apollo’s greatest legacy. When the astronauts of Apollo stepped out of their landing craft, they entered a world draped in fine sticky dust, strewn with rocks, and pocked with craters. They walked and rambled about, picking up rocks that they packed for the return flight. Back in earth-bound labs, scientists went to work probing the rocks for clues to one of the most vexing questions in all of science. Where did the moon come from? The answer promised to shed light on an even grander question. Where did Earth come from? And how did it evolve into the planet we know today? The nature of the moon began to come into focus four centuries ago. Galileo Galilei had heard of an instrument built by Dutch opticians capable of “seeing faraway things as though nearby.” Galileo, in many ways the first modern scientist, saw this new instrument as a tool to help settle a long standing question. Drums are called taiko in Japan where drumming has a long tradition within the spheres of entertainment, religion and warfare. The Japanese have produced several distinct drum styles of various sizes, most of which are played with a stick (though hand drums are also used). Traditional drummers may perform alone or in the company of wind and string musicians. Ensemble style taiko performances called kumi-daiko (as seen in this video) are a relatively recent development in the world of Japanese drumming and a style which has gained the attention of many outside Japan. Kumi-daiko performances are typically very impressive with numerous drummers beating out distinct rhythms on various sized taiko. The drummers can produce deep, resonant tones which carry for long distances and produce an unforgettable and almost visceral experience in the hearer. Taiko drum heads are made of cowhide dried and tightly stretched before being attached to the drum by iron nails (byou-uchi daiko style) or sewn onto iron rings (tsukushime-daiko style). Drum heads may be used for several years before needing to be re-stretched, though the cowhide is normally discarded after one or two stretches. KPPC’s sustainability engineers presented this webinar on March 29, 2012 to explore the true cost of compressed air systems that specifically addresses both supply side and demand side considerations. Compressed air systems have a valuable place in industry, but left unchecked can quickly become a liability to your facility. With the ever-increasing prices of energy, lowering any variable cost is essential. This webinar will explain the true cost of compressed air systems to energy managers, facility engineers, operators, plant managers and maintenance staff, and discuss steps to improve the efficiency of existing systems. Attendees will hear about both financial and energy savings. Presented as part of KPPC’s environmental sustainability training series.
